    3 Ways to do This,

    First way i think is the best!
    Apple TV
    http://store.apple.com/ie/browse/home/shop_ipod/family/apple_tv?mco=MTAyNTQzMzg
    €119 Use Airplay to play content over your network.
    2)
    Composite Cable
    http://store.apple.com/ie/product/MC748ZM/A?mco=MTY3ODQ5OTY
    3)
    Component Cable
    http://store.apple.com/ie/product/MC917ZM/A?fnode=MTY1NDAzOQ&mco=MjAyNDI1ODQ

    Be aware you can get other cheaper versions of the cables on ebay etc. but the apple ones come with two wall chargers one Irish and one European.

    it also depends on what connections your tv has.

    hiscan wrote: »
    Ok,so i bought a Component cable from the Apple Online Store,plugged it into the Tv and I'm only getting Audio and no picture :mad:
    Anybody any ideas?:confused:
    Might sound like a silly question, but are you on the Component in channel on your TV? This won't be an EXT1 or EXT2 etc.
    Also, are you sure you're not mixing up the two reds? One is audio to be paired with the white, the other is a video red to go with the green and blue.

    fat bloke wrote: »
    Can't help you hiscan I'm afraid, but I've a volume issue with my composite cable set up if anyone has any tips.

    I rent movies on my iphone and then use the cable to connect to the tv, but you have to crank the volume on the tv up to the max, and even at that it's quite low. Is there any way to bump up the volume at source? I've tried the obvious one like turning up the playback volume, but is there any other setting I'm overlooking?

    It's a genuine apple cable too. (looking at the apple tv pricing I'm feckin sorry I bought it now :()

    Check that sound check and volume limit are turned off within settings>general> music.
    Not sure this will sort out problem as the cable outputs audio at line level.
    Maybe check within your tv's setting that that input doesn't have any sort of gain preset.
